Route Description

Everything you need to know about the corridor Phoenix - Providence

The Phoenix to Providence corridor represents a vital domestic freight transportation route spanning over 3,663 kilometers across the United States. This east-west connection links the southwestern hub of Arizona with the northeastern port city of Rhode Island, facilitating the movement of goods between two economically distinct regions. The corridor traverses multiple states and crosses diverse geographic and economic zones, making it essential for companies with national distribution networks.

The economic significance of this route is substantial, connecting Phoenix's rapidly growing technology, aerospace, and manufacturing sectors with Providence's established industrial base, educational institutions, and port facilities. This corridor serves as a critical link for businesses operating across the continental United States, enabling efficient supply chain operations between the Sun Belt and New England regions.

Key industries utilizing this transportation corridor include automotive manufacturing, electronics, pharmaceuticals, consumer goods, and agricultural products. The route particularly benefits companies requiring cross-country distribution, supporting both import/export activities through Providence's port and the distribution of goods to Phoenix's expanding metropolitan area and surrounding southwestern markets.

Phoenix Origin

Phoenix, Arizona serves as a strategic logistics hub in the southwestern United States, characterized by its central location within Arizona and excellent connectivity to major transportation networks. The city's position provides optimal access to the growing markets of the Southwest, including California, Nevada, New Mexico, and Texas. Phoenix benefits from its proximity to major interstate highways, including I-10 and I-17, which facilitate efficient distribution throughout the region and beyond.

The Phoenix metropolitan area hosts a diverse economic landscape dominated by technology, aerospace, manufacturing, and renewable energy sectors. Major employers include Intel, Boeing, and Honeywell, alongside a thriving semiconductor industry. The region's agricultural exports, particularly winter vegetables and citrus products, also contribute significantly to freight volumes.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port and Union Pacific Railroad provide additional intermodal transportation options, complementing the city's robust trucking infrastructure and supporting its role as a critical distribution center for the southwestern United States.

Providence Destination

Providence, Rhode Island occupies a strategic position in the northeastern United States, serving as a gateway to New England's dense population centers and international trade routes. Located at the head of Narragansett Bay, Providence provides direct access to maritime shipping lanes and connects seamlessly with Boston, New York, and other major northeastern markets. The city's transportation infrastructure includes I-95, I-195, and rail connections that link to the broader interstate highway system and national rail networks.

The Providence metropolitan area features a diversified economy with strengths in education, healthcare, manufacturing, and maritime industries. Brown University, Johnson & Wales University, and the Rhode Island School of Design contribute to a knowledge-based economy, while the Port of Providence handles significant cargo volumes including petroleum products, cement, and construction materials. The region's manufacturing sector, particularly in jewelry, electronics, and precision instruments, generates substantial freight activity. Providence's proximity to major consumer markets in the Northeast Corridor makes it an ideal distribution point for companies serving the densely populated eastern seaboard.
